  • The film is heavily inspired by and features numerous references to Nintendo, such as the use of names, imagery, sound effects and music from classic Nintendo games, and scenes featuring various Nintendo video game consoles. Ironically, the video game adaptation of the film, Scott Pilgrim vs. the World: The Game (2010), was only released for Playstation 3 and XBOX 360.

  • Each time Ramona's hair and clothes change color so does Scott's color scheme. When he first meets her at Julie's party her hair is pink and her shirt is pink with blue accent, he's standing next to her wearing pink tee showing beneath a blue outer shirt. The night she shows up at the apartment with blue hair and blue shirt under her coat, shortly after when they go meet Wallace at Lucas Lee's shoot Scott is standing next to her again wearing a blue inner jacket and later when they are walking down the street together with coffee her outer coat is blue and so is his. Then one final time when she's been taken by Gideon her hair and shirt are green, when Scott suits up to rescue her he's wearing a green shirt with green and white wristbands.

  • Author Bryan Lee O'Malley gave Mary Elizabeth Winstead a list of personal information about Ramona. One item on the list is that Ramona's younger brother died in childhood, and she wears one of his shoelaces around her neck as a memorial. This is mentioned nowhere in the film, and O'Malley has stated that it is not canonical to the books.

  • When Scott opens the door to receive his package, Michael Cera actually did throw the package over his shoulder into the bin after 33 takes (most of which are seen on the "outtakes" of the DVD). In a film with so much CGI and SFX, director Edgar Wright wanted the throw to be real for the authenticity. However, the signature shown on-screen was a visual effect superimposed onto the paper.

  • Lucas Lee's mentioning of letting his stunt double do the wide shots while he gets "blazed" in his winnie is based on the antics caused by Wesley Snipes during the making of Blade: Trinity (2004), which was done in Canada. According to sources, including co-star Patton Oswalt, Snipes frequently held up shooting by staying in his trailer smoking weed. This led to director David S. Goyer having to use stand ins and digital effects to add Snipes into scenes.

  • Like the graphic novel, Scott Pilgrim is seen wearing a t-shirt with the letters "SP" in a heart. While these are Scott's initials, the design is the logo for the band Smashing Pumpkins, an influence of creator Bryan Lee O'Malley. Scott is also seen wearing a "Zero" t-shirt, an iconic shirt often worn by Smashing Pumpkins lead singer Billy Corgan. Additionally, one of the film's acts is titled "The Infinite Sadness" which is a reference to the Smashing Pumpkins' 1995 album, Mellon Collie and the Infinite Sadness.

  • The 8-bit Universal logo at the beginning of the film was Edgar Wright's idea; it was then designed by his brother Oscar Wright, the concept designer and storyboard artist on the film. The logo seen in the final film was actually only a first-draft. It was not yet considered finished when test screenings began, but audiences reacted so positively to it that it was decided that no further work need be done.
